Info from Orange County Jail


Inmate Money Accounts
How to place money in an inmate's account 
 

 All inmates have money accounts which can be used to purchase items from the inmate commissary or to pay for medical or dental services. Funds can be deposited by U.S. mail, in person at the Video Visitation Center (3000 39th Street) during the hours of 8 a.m. to 9 p.m. seven-days-a-week or by Western Union Cash Transfers.

Note: Deposit items may not be in excess of $500.00 without prior approval by the Orange County Corrections Inmate Fiscal Supervisor - (407) 254-8315.
 
 
Acceptable Depost Items
 

 Money orders and certified/cashier's checks are accepted and must be made payable to the inmate and include the inmate's jail number.
Other types of checks (personal, payroll, etc.) or cash will not be accepted. 
Sender's name and address must be included
If dropping off the payment, obtain an envelope at the drop box location and fill it out completely.
If sending the payment by U.S. Mail follow the instructions on the "sending mail to an inmate page."

Does anyone know if luminol works on blood only or also other body fluids? 

Luminol reacts with iron found in hemoglobin. The iron is what causes the chemical reaction that then shows as a glow when the lights are off. Some cleaning agents will also glow but it won't appear the same.
